Sonant
Sonant
a.
Of or
pertaining
to
sound
;
sounding
.
Sonant
a.
Uttered
, as an
element
of
speech
,
with
tone
or
proper
vocal
sound
, as
distinguished
from
mere
breath
sound
;
intonated
;
voiced
;
tonic
;
the
opposite
of
nonvocal
, or
surd
;
sid
of
the
vowels
,
semivowels
,
liquids
,
and
nasals
,
and
particularly
of
the
consonants
b, d, g
hard
, v,
etc
., as
compared
with
their
cognates
p, t, k, f,
etc
.,
which
are
called
nonvocal
,
surd
, or
aspirate
.
Sonant
n.
A
sonant
letter
.
